Andrea Anderson-Gluckman, Associate
Ms. Anderson-Gluckman is an expert on governance, culture,
and education in the Middle East, specifically the Persian/Arabian
Gulf.
She most recently served as the Executive Director of
the University of the Middle East, a project on higher education
in 14 countries of the Middle East and North Africa.
Additionally,
Ms. Gluckman served as a Senior Advisor to the Kuwaiti government
in Washington, D.C. on issues of strategic management and higher
education, and was acting Director of Harvard's Kennedy School
of Government-Middle East Initiative. She has been a consultant
on judicial reform in post-conflict societies. Ms. Gluckman
speaks French, Arabic and Spanish. |

Duncan Burrell, Associate
Mr. Burrell has worked for the British Prime Minister’s
Special Envoy for human rights to Iraq, a Middle East oriented
consultancy firm in London, the International Crisis Group (ICG)
and the Brookings Institute.
He holds an MA from Johns Hopkins
School of Advanced International Studies (SAIS) in international
relations and international economics, and a BA from the University
of Edinburgh and SOAS, London in Arabic and Middle Eastern studies.
He has lived and traveled extensively in the Middle East - North
Africa region. He is currently based in Washington, DC. |
